10:04

asy Ways to Buy Old Gmail Accounts Smartly end of the ...

We are available online 24/7.

➤WhatsApp : +1(314)203-4162

➤Telegram : pvatopzone
➤Email:pvatopzone@gmail.com

GitHub is one of the most popular platforms for developers and programmers around the world. It allows individuals and teams to collaborate on projects, store code, track versions, and share their work with others. But GitHub is much more than just a place to host your code – it's a powerful tool for version control, project management, and building software collaboratively.

What is GitHub?

At its core, GitHub is a cloud-based platform that uses Git, a version control system (VCS), to manage and track changes to code. Git is a tool that helps developers keep track of every modification to their code, ensuring that they can work on different parts of a project without worrying about losing work or causing conflicts. GitHub takes Git and adds a social layer on top of it, allowing users to collaborate, contribute, and share code publicly or privately.

Key Features of GitHub

We are available online 24/7.

➤WhatsApp : +1(314)203-4162

➤Telegram : pvatopzone
➤Email:pvatopzone@gmail.com

  1. Version Control with Git:
    GitHub allows developers to upload their code to repositories (or "repos"). Git tracks the changes made to this code, storing snapshots of the project at various stages. This makes it easy to go back to earlier versions of the project, compare changes, or even undo mistakes.

  2. Collaboration:
    One of the biggest advantages of GitHub is its collaboration features. Developers can work on the same project from different locations. GitHub allows multiple people to contribute to the same codebase without overwriting each other's work. This is possible because Git tracks who made what changes and when, making it easy to merge contributions without conflicts.

  3. Forking and Pull Requests:
    GitHub also allows you to "fork" a repository, which means you create your own copy of someone else's project. After making changes to the code in your forked repo, you can submit a pull request to suggest changes to the original repository. This is how open-source projects allow others to contribute and improve their code.

  4. Issues and Project Management:
    GitHub isn’t just about code; it also includes powerful project management features. Users can create issues to track bugs, discuss features, or organize tasks. Issues can be assigned to different team members, given labels, and tracked until they’re resolved.

  5. GitHub Pages:
    For developers looking to showcase their work, GitHub offers a feature called GitHub Pages. It lets you create and host static websites directly from your repository. Many open-source projects use GitHub Pages to provide documentation or demos of their work.

  6. Open-Source Community:
    GitHub has become the go-to platform for open-source development. Open-source means that the source code of a project is made available to the public, allowing anyone to contribute. GitHub makes it easy to find open-source projects to contribute to, whether you're a beginner or an experienced developer.

How GitHub Is Used in the Real World

GitHub is used by individuals, startups, and large companies alike. Some of the world's largest tech companies, including Google, Microsoft, and Facebook, use GitHub to collaborate on software projects. Developers also use GitHub to host personal projects, portfolios, and contribute to other open-source initiatives.

In addition to developers, GitHub is also valuable for writers, designers, and anyone working on collaborative projects that require version control. For example, writers can use GitHub to track changes to documents, while designers can collaborate on assets for a project.

Conclusion

We are available online 24/7.

➤WhatsApp : +1(314)203-4162

➤Telegram : pvatopzone
➤Email:pvatopzone@gmail.com

GitHub is a tool that has revolutionized how developers collaborate on projects. Whether you’re working on a solo project, contributing to an open-source community, or collaborating with a team, GitHub provides the necessary tools to help you organize, share, and manage your code. Its powerful version control system, collaboration features, and integration with other tools make it an essential platform for anyone working in tech today.

Asked by
Last updated by oreliepa u #1388345
Answers 0
Add Yours